[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"repo-stars":3,"vuln-CVE-2021-47582":6},{"stargazers_count":4,"fetched_at":5},7,"2026-06-04T08:53:30.047Z",{"id":7,"descriptions":8,"cisa":9,"weaknesses":10,"exploits":18,"aliases":19,"duplicate_of":9,"upstream":20,"downstream":21,"duplicates":46,"related":47,"reserved_at":9,"published_at":56,"modified_at":57,"state":58,"summary":59,"references_raw":68,"kevs":79,"epss":80,"epss_history":83,"metrics":331,"affected":337},"CVE-2021-47582","In the Linux kernel, the following vulnerability has been resolved:\n\nUSB: core: Make do_proc_control() and do_proc_bulk() killable\n\nThe USBDEVFS_CONTROL and USBDEVFS_BULK ioctls invoke\nusb_start_wait_urb(), which contains an uninterruptible wait with a\nuser-specified timeout value.  If timeout value is very large and the\ndevice being accessed does not respond in a reasonable amount of time,\nthe kernel will complain about \"Task X blocked for more than N\nseconds\", as found in testing by syzbot:\n\nINFO: task syz-executor.0:8700 blocked for more than 143 seconds.\n      Not tainted 5.14.0-rc7-syzkaller #0\n\"echo 0 > /proc/sys/kernel/hung_task_timeout_secs\" disables this message.\ntask:syz-executor.0  state:D stack:23192 pid: 8700 ppid:  8455 flags:0x00004004\nCall Trace:\n context_switch kernel/sched/core.c:4681 [inline]\n __schedule+0xc07/0x11f0 kernel/sched/core.c:5938\n schedule+0x14b/0x210 kernel/sched/core.c:6017\n schedule_timeout+0x98/0x2f0 kernel/time/timer.c:1857\n do_wait_for_common+0x2da/0x480 kernel/sched/completion.c:85\n __wait_for_common kernel/sched/completion.c:106 [inline]\n wait_for_common kernel/sched/completion.c:117 [inline]\n wait_for_completion_timeout+0x46/0x60 kernel/sched/completion.c:157\n usb_start_wait_urb+0x167/0x550 drivers/usb/core/message.c:63\n do_proc_bulk+0x978/0x1080 drivers/usb/core/devio.c:1236\n proc_bulk drivers/usb/core/devio.c:1273 [inline]\n usbdev_do_ioctl drivers/usb/core/devio.c:2547 [inline]\n usbdev_ioctl+0x3441/0x6b10 drivers/usb/core/devio.c:2713\n...\n\nTo fix this problem, this patch replaces usbfs's calls to\nusb_control_msg() and usb_bulk_msg() with special-purpose code that\ndoes essentially the same thing (as recommended in the comment for\nusb_start_wait_urb()), except that it always uses a killable wait and\nit uses GFP_KERNEL rather than GFP_NOIO.",null,[11],{"_key":12,"id":12,"name":13,"description":14,"type":15,"status":16,"abstraction":9,"likelihood_of_exploit":9,"capec":17},"NVD-CWE-NOINFO","Insufficient Information","NVD uses this CWE ID when there is insufficient information to assign a specific CWE.","placeholder","NVD-Reserved",[],[],[],[],[22,24,26,28,30,32,34,36,38,40,42,44],{"_key":23},"SUSE-SU-2024:2892-1",{"_key":25},"SUSE-SU-2024:2901-1",{"_key":27},"SUSE-SU-2024:2902-1",{"_key":29},"SUSE-SU-2024:2929-1",{"_key":31},"SUSE-SU-2024:2940-1",{"_key":33},"SUSE-SU-2024:2372-1",{"_key":35},"SUSE-SU-2024:2394-1",{"_key":37},"SUSE-SU-2024:2939-1",{"_key":39},"DEBIAN-CVE-2021-47582",{"_key":41},"RHSA-2024:7000",{"_key":43},"RHSA-2024:7001",{"_key":45},"UBUNTU-CVE-2021-47582",[],[48,49,50,51,52,53,54,55],{"_key":23},{"_key":25},{"_key":27},{"_key":29},{"_key":31},{"_key":33},{"_key":35},{"_key":37},"2024-06-19T14:53:48.788Z","2026-05-11T13:57:19.981Z","Analyzed",{"cisa_kev":60,"cisa_ransomware":60,"cisa_vendor":9,"epss_severity":61,"epss_score":62,"severity":63,"severity_score":64,"severity_version":65,"severity_source":66,"severity_vector":67,"severity_status":58},false,"low",0.00014,"medium",5.5,"v3.1","nvd","C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H",[69,75],{"url":70,"sources":71,"tags":73},"https://git.kernel.org/stable/c/403716741c6c2c510dce44e88f085a740f535de6",[72,66],"cve.org",[74],"Patch",{"url":76,"sources":77,"tags":78},"https://git.kernel.org/stable/c/ae8709b296d80c7f45aa1f35c0e7659ad69edce1",[72,66],[74],[],{"date":81,"score":62,"percentile":82},"2026-06-03",0.02935,[84,88,91,94,96,98,101,104,106,108,111,113,115,117,120,124,127,130,133,135,137,139,143,146,148,151,154,157,160,163,165,168,171,173,176,178,181,184,187,190,193,196,199,202,205,207,209,212,215,218,220,223,226,229,232,235,238,241,244,247,250,253,256,258,261,263,265,268,271,274,276,279,282,285,287,290,293,296,298,301,304,307,309,311,313,316,319,322,325,328],{"date":85,"score":86,"percentile":87},"2025-11-04",0.00008,0.00466,{"date":89,"score":86,"percentile":90},"2025-11-05",0.00464,{"date":92,"score":86,"percentile":93},"2025-11-06",0.00465,{"date":95,"score":86,"percentile":93},"2025-11-07",{"date":97,"score":86,"percentile":90},"2025-11-08",{"date":99,"score":86,"percentile":100},"2025-11-09",0.00463,{"date":102,"score":86,"percentile":103},"2025-11-10",0.00461,{"date":105,"score":86,"percentile":90},"2025-11-11",{"date":107,"score":86,"percentile":103},"2025-11-12",{"date":109,"score":86,"percentile":110},"2025-11-13",0.00462,{"date":112,"score":86,"percentile":90},"2025-11-14",{"date":114,"score":86,"percentile":110},"2025-11-15",{"date":116,"score":86,"percentile":103},"2025-11-16",{"date":118,"score":86,"percentile":119},"2025-11-17",0.00459,{"date":121,"score":122,"percentile":123},"2025-11-18",0.00054,0.12412,{"date":125,"score":122,"percentile":126},"2025-11-19",0.12431,{"date":128,"score":122,"percentile":129},"2025-11-20",0.12448,{"date":131,"score":86,"percentile":132},"2025-11-21",0.00467,{"date":134,"score":86,"percentile":132},"2025-11-22",{"date":136,"score":86,"percentile":132},"2025-11-23",{"date":138,"score":86,"percentile":87},"2025-11-24",{"date":140,"score":141,"percentile":142},"2025-11-25",0.00013,0.01625,{"date":144,"score":141,"percentile":145},"2025-11-26",0.0158,{"date":147,"score":141,"percentile":145},"2025-11-27",{"date":149,"score":141,"percentile":150},"2025-11-28",0.01577,{"date":152,"score":141,"percentile":153},"2025-11-29",0.01618,{"date":155,"score":141,"percentile":156},"2025-11-30",0.01624,{"date":158,"score":141,"percentile":159},"2025-12-01",0.01651,{"date":161,"score":141,"percentile":162},"2025-12-02",0.01647,{"date":164,"score":141,"percentile":159},"2025-12-03",{"date":166,"score":141,"percentile":167},"2025-12-04",0.01622,{"date":169,"score":141,"percentile":170},"2025-12-05",0.01628,{"date":172,"score":141,"percentile":170},"2025-12-06",{"date":174,"score":141,"percentile":175},"2025-12-07",0.01623,{"date":177,"score":141,"percentile":175},"2025-12-08",{"date":179,"score":141,"percentile":180},"2025-12-09",0.0164,{"date":182,"score":141,"percentile":183},"2025-12-10",0.01652,{"date":185,"score":141,"percentile":186},"2025-12-11",0.01648,{"date":188,"score":141,"percentile":189},"2025-12-12",0.01654,{"date":191,"score":141,"percentile":192},"2025-12-13",0.01637,{"date":194,"score":62,"percentile":195},"2025-12-14",0.02058,{"date":197,"score":62,"percentile":198},"2025-12-15",0.0205,{"date":200,"score":62,"percentile":201},"2025-12-16",0.02046,{"date":203,"score":62,"percentile":204},"2025-12-17",0.02059,{"date":206,"score":62,"percentile":204},"2025-12-18",{"date":208,"score":62,"percentile":204},"2025-12-19",{"date":210,"score":62,"percentile":211},"2025-12-20",0.02061,{"date":213,"score":62,"percentile":214},"2025-12-21",0.02073,{"date":216,"score":62,"percentile":217},"2025-12-22",0.02072,{"date":219,"score":62,"percentile":217},"2025-12-23",{"date":221,"score":62,"percentile":222},"2025-12-24",0.02081,{"date":224,"score":62,"percentile":225},"2025-12-25",0.02088,{"date":227,"score":62,"percentile":228},"2025-12-26",0.02093,{"date":230,"score":62,"percentile":231},"2025-12-27",0.02071,{"date":233,"score":62,"percentile":234},"2025-12-28",0.02095,{"date":236,"score":62,"percentile":237},"2025-12-29",0.02086,{"date":239,"score":62,"percentile":240},"2025-12-30",0.0208,{"date":242,"score":62,"percentile":243},"2025-12-31",0.02077,{"date":245,"score":62,"percentile":246},"2026-01-01",0.02101,{"date":248,"score":62,"percentile":249},"2026-01-02",0.02099,{"date":251,"score":62,"percentile":252},"2026-01-03",0.02102,{"date":254,"score":62,"percentile":255},"2026-01-04",0.02065,{"date":257,"score":62,"percentile":217},"2026-01-05",{"date":259,"score":62,"percentile":260},"2026-01-06",0.02064,{"date":262,"score":62,"percentile":222},"2026-01-07",{"date":264,"score":62,"percentile":246},"2026-01-08",{"date":266,"score":62,"percentile":267},"2026-01-09",0.02115,{"date":269,"score":62,"percentile":270},"2026-01-10",0.02126,{"date":272,"score":62,"percentile":273},"2026-01-11",0.02116,{"date":275,"score":62,"percentile":267},"2026-01-12",{"date":277,"score":62,"percentile":278},"2026-01-13",0.02105,{"date":280,"score":62,"percentile":281},"2026-01-14",0.02113,{"date":283,"score":62,"percentile":284},"2026-01-15",0.02106,{"date":286,"score":62,"percentile":284},"2026-01-16",{"date":288,"score":62,"percentile":289},"2026-01-17",0.0211,{"date":291,"score":62,"percentile":292},"2026-01-18",0.02118,{"date":294,"score":62,"percentile":295},"2026-01-19",0.02107,{"date":297,"score":62,"percentile":228},"2026-01-20",{"date":299,"score":62,"percentile":300},"2026-01-21",0.0209,{"date":302,"score":62,"percentile":303},"2026-01-22",0.02084,{"date":305,"score":62,"percentile":306},"2026-01-23",0.02096,{"date":308,"score":62,"percentile":281},"2026-01-24",{"date":310,"score":62,"percentile":284},"2026-01-25",{"date":312,"score":62,"percentile":252},"2026-01-26",{"date":314,"score":62,"percentile":315},"2026-01-27",0.02103,{"date":317,"score":62,"percentile":318},"2026-01-28",0.02104,{"date":320,"score":62,"percentile":321},"2026-01-29",0.02121,{"date":323,"score":62,"percentile":324},"2026-01-30",0.02124,{"date":326,"score":62,"percentile":327},"2026-01-31",0.02145,{"date":329,"score":62,"percentile":330},"2026-02-01",0.02172,[332],{"source":66,"cvss_v2_0":9,"cvss_v3_0":9,"cvss_v3_1":333,"cvss_v4_0":9},{"baseScore":64,"baseSeverity":334,"vectorString":67,"impactScore":335,"exploitabilityScore":336},"MEDIUM",6,4.6,[338,355],{"ecosystem":9,"name":339,"vendor":340,"product":340,"cpe_part":341,"purl_type":9,"purl_namespace":9,"purl_name":9,"source":9,"versions":342},"Linux","linux","a",[343,350,353],{"version":344,"is_range":345,"range_type":72,"version_start":346,"version_start_type":347,"version_end":348,"version_end_type":349,"fixed_in":9},">= 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2, \u003C 403716741c6c2c510dce44e88f085a740f535de6",true,"1da177e4c3f41524e886b7f1b8a0c1fc7321cac2","including","403716741c6c2c510dce44e88f085a740f535de6","excluding",{"version":351,"is_range":345,"range_type":72,"version_start":346,"version_start_type":347,"version_end":352,"version_end_type":349,"fixed_in":9},">= 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2, \u003C ae8709b296d80c7f45aa1f35c0e7659ad69edce1","ae8709b296d80c7f45aa1f35c0e7659ad69edce1",{"version":354,"is_range":60,"range_type":72,"version_start":354,"version_start_type":347,"version_end":354,"version_end_type":347,"fixed_in":9},"2.6.12",{"ecosystem":9,"name":356,"vendor":340,"product":357,"cpe_part":358,"purl_type":9,"purl_namespace":9,"purl_name":9,"source":9,"versions":359},"linux kernel","linux_kernel","o",[360],{"version":361,"is_range":345,"range_type":362,"version_start":9,"version_start_type":9,"version_end":363,"version_end_type":349,"fixed_in":9},"lt5.15.11","cpe","5.15.11"]